**Action item (PM-214, Coldvault archival):** Automate archiving of cold storage buckets older than the retention cutoff. Manual sweeps missed two regions last quarter and blew the storage budget. Owner: infra rotation. Sweep cadence, batch size, and age thresholds must be config-driven, not hardcoded, so on-call can tune under load. Dry-run mode required before first prod run. Proposed defaults for review at sync are below.

limits module of fahog-kahop:
CAPS = {
    "fraeth": 189,
    "drumir": 842,
}

## Service Accounts: Cron → Orbitflow Migration

All migrated cron jobs run under `svc-orbitflow-batch`. Do not reuse personal accounts. Legacy crontab entries on the old Marlow host should be deleted once the Orbitflow equivalent passes three clean runs. The account authenticates to the internal scheduler API with a static key, kept here until vault migration lands.

gateway credential: zpat2_ei

### Runbook: Glazetile cache promotion

Before promoting a new Glazetile build, verify that the warm-up job has completed against the candidate cluster and that hit rates exceed 85% for the busiest zoom levels. Promotion swaps the DNS weight gradually over twenty minutes; do not accelerate this, as the upstream renderers in the Pellworth datacenter cannot absorb a cold-cache surge. If rollback is required, the previous snapshot remains mounted for six hours. Confirm each of the following configuration values before approving the release.

service settings:
FRAMIR_LOG_LEVEL=debug
FRAMIR_METRICS_HOST=metrics.framir.tolvaqcorp.corp
FRAMIR_POOL_SIZE=16